Redemption Procedure
Members should make
sure they have sufficient mileage to redeem the award
they wish to redeem. To transfer an award to a relative
or friend, the transfer procedures must be completed
first (please refer to Award Transfer).
When using a free award ticket,
members must book their flights with China Airlines'
reservation agents directly and use the proper booking
class: When reserving "Buy-1-Get-1-Free" awards, both
purcheased and award tickets must use the same booking
class (First Class: A, credited as Business Class
mileage; Business Class: D, credited as Economy Class
mileage); Mileage is not credited for any type of
free award tickets. Please refer to the charts on
Page 74, 75 for free award tickets booking class.
Free award tickets may be issued
for international scheduled flights operated only
by China Airlines .The tickets must be issued at China
Airlines' downtown ticketing counter before departure.
(The airport counters do not issue award tickets).
Points to Note
Members are responsible
for all taxes related to free award tickets.
For the "Buy-1-Get-1-Free" Ticket
award, the paid ticket must be purchased at the Published
Fare from a China Airlines ticketing counter. The
free award ticket must have the same itinerary and
cabin class as the paid ticket and should be issued
at the same time. * Under
this award, a child's ticket cannot be used to obtain
a free adult ticket.
At least one of the free award
ticket(s) should be issued to the member who redeems
the award. Otherwise, the award will be considered
a transfer, and therefore, the proper transfer procedure
must be completed first. The transfer award's receiver
can then be treated as a member who redeems the award.
A short haul award ticket is limited
to journeys between two points. Each award ticket
may have one open jaw. A long haul award ticket is
entitled to two en-route stopovers in addition to
points of origin and destination of travel. A maximum
of two extra stopovers per ticket can be arranged
by submitting additional 20,000 miles for each stopover.
Free award tickets may not include flights on other
carriers.
Example
1:
Two free enroute
stopovers in Hong Kong and Taipei are allowed
in a round trip between New York and Singapore.
Example
2:
An open jaw itinerary
for flights from San Francisco to Kula Lumpur
is permitted, with a return to San Francisco
via Singapore.
Open-jaw travel is defined as traveling to one destination
from a point of origin and returning from another
city to the same point of origin, or vice versa.
An en-route stopover is defined as a planned break
in travel along a valid routing between passenger's
point of origin and destination city or vice versa.
A free award ticket is valid for
one year from the date it is issued. The full journey
must be completed within the validity period. A free
award ticket holder may not request a class upgrade
by paying the ticket difference or combining the free
award ticket with an upgrade award.
Under no circumstances may a free
award ticket be endorsed to another carrier. Once
a free award ticket has been used, requests for reissuing
or refunding the ticket will not be accepted. Members
may apply to reissue or refund an unused award ticket
under the following conditions: *
For "Buy-1-Get-1-Free" award refund or reissuance,
the purchased ticket and the free award ticket must
both be handled at the same time.
* A handling fee of NT$600 (or the equivalent of US$20
in local currencies) will be charged for each ticket
to reissue a free award ticket.
* Normal ticketing regulations apply to ticket award
refunds as well. China Airliness will return mileage
still valid on the refund date to the original member's
account.
A handling charge of 4% mileage
on an award will be deducted from the account of the
member holding that ticket(s). In case paired ticket
of an award were issued to different persons, the
owner of the award is deemed as the holder. The receiving
nominee of a transferred award will be deemed as owner
of that award.
US$ 30 (or the equivalent in local currency) can replace
above mileage deduction only if there is no sufficient
mileage in the account of member requesting ticket
refund.
A free award ticket does not include
free accommodation (Day Use and STPC) during flight
transfer.
Once a free award ticket has been
issued, passengers who change their flight plan from
the designated non-stopovers indicated on the ticket
must pay NT$3,000 (or the equivalent of US$100 in
local currencies) for each deviation to continue using
the free award ticket.
China Airlines shall notify members
of amendments to ticket award qualifications made
in accordance with adjustments in cabin configuration
or short-term promotions via other means (including
the China Airlines Website DFP
Latest News, mileage statement, or Dynasty Flyer
News).
Award tickets are not eligible
for itinerary between Guam and U.S. via Taipei.
